Stanberry suffered their biggest defeat since February 6th on Thursday. They lost 56-36 to the Northeast Nodaway Blue Jays. The Bulldogs have struggled against the Blue Jays recently, as the game was their fourth consecutive lost matchup.
Stanberry's loss ended a four-game streak of wins at home dating back to last season and dropped them to 1-4. As for Northeast Nodaway, the win (which was their third in a row) raised their record to 5-4.
Stanberry did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next match, a 58-53 defeat against North Andrew on the 13th. As for Northeast Nodaway, it'll be Battle of the Birds when the Northeast Nodaway Blue Jays duke it out with the Gilman City Hawks at 6:00 p.m. on Monday. Northeast Nodaway has been getting the ball to fall more lately as they've increased their point totals each of their last three games.
